I have done it twice, The only thing you need is a complete engine. I would not waste mt time they havent made them since 87 I think I so if you would find one at a junk yard it would be worn out and a complete rebuild would need to be done. As for parts the radiator and AFM are different. The radiator has a nipple at the top for a coolant hose for the turbo and the afm has a stiffer setting on the spring for the flow meter. It is possible to have a nipple put in, and adjust the spring on the AFM for more tension. The only other part is the intake from the AFM to the turbo which can ne made at home very easily.
